Friday, 31 October 2014. Release: Transgression, Embrace: Thirst. Today is Samhain, or Halloween. People often say this is the time when the veils between this world and the next are at their thinnest. I'm not sure I believe in different 'worlds' as such. Still, this time of year with its colder days and longer nights does seem appropriate for reflection on the past, and on our ancestors. This time is also considered by many to be the pagan New Year. Friday, 29 August 2014. Following links from Facebook, I came across an article about the "secret ingredient" to spell work. According to this person (I can't remember the link, I'm afraid), the reason spells sometimes go awry after initial success is because we don't give thanks. Now, I don't personally believe in capricious or spiteful deities or spirits who would steal away success because we forget to say thank you.
